Cleve farmer Peter βTurtleβ Crosby has added another sculpture to his name with this big snapper heading to Arno Bay.
The big fish is made up of bits and pieces found on farms, in sheds, at clearing sales and even the odd golf club or two.
Mr Crosby has also made Clydesdale horses, emus, kangaroos and an eagle, all which sit proudly around the Eyre Peninsula.
The snapper has been named βPanchoβ after a former professional fisherman from Arno Bay.
Next on his list?
βI would love to do a kelpie dog,β he said.
